My car has days where I can hop in and it starts and runs all day. Then the next day it will not start without spraying starter fluid in it. And some days it will not start even with spray. It seemed like it started getting worse when the weather got hot, but then some days it ran and started fine when it was one hundred degrees, outside.
I have replaced the fuel filter, engine temp sensor and PC valve.
There is a buzzing noise coming from the throttle body when I turn on the key, before starting.

Any help would be appreciated.
